The full Glasgow 2014 Commonwealth Games medal table

A total of 71 nations and territories are competing at the Glasgow 2014 Commonwealth Games and here you will find the medals won by each in the sport of athletics.

A total of 707 gold medals have been awarded in athletics and para athletics in the history of the Games.

Before Glasgow 2014, the last time the host nation Scotland won a gold medal in athletics was 20 years ago in Victoria, when Yvonne Murray won the women’s 10,000m.
